India could repeat the telecom success in insurance: Kidwai

Bangalore (PTI): India had the potential of repeating the success witnessed in the telecom sector in the insurance sector as well, Naina Lal Kidwai, Group General Manager and Country Head, India, HSBC, said on Monday. India had among the least insurance penetration in the world, especially in the rural sector, which indicated the vast potential that the country held in this field,she said on the sidelines of the launch of the Canara HSBC Oriental Bank of Commerce LifeInsurance Company.

The steps taken by the telecom industry helped in transforming the story in India, she said adding "we must see the success witnessed in the Telecom industry repeated in theinsurance sector", she said. Welcoming the entry of more players in the insurance sector, she said this would only enhance competition thereby improving quality of service."Both the customers and players would benefit from competition", she said. The entry of more players had helped to grow the market. There has been no shrinking scale", she said. "Everyone is growing", she observed.

Health insurance products was one of the potential areas that could be developed. Nearly 60 percent of household savings in India go to meet health related issues. The new company currently would offer standard products, but the market for health products would be examined, she added. She said unlike other countries, India did not have a social welfare scheme in place to care of the aged. Hence the importance of healthinsurance could not be undermined.
